- Dubai Gold Souk - Immerse yourself in the vibrant atmosphere of Old Dubai at the renowned Gold Souk, a traditional market brimming with thousands of gold and jewelry items. Visitors can explore narrow alleys lined with shops offering necklaces, bracelets, rings, and other treasures, all sparkling under bright lights. The Souk offers more than just shopping—it’s a cultural journey where you can observe Dubai’s historic trading practices, engage with welcoming shopkeepers, and appreciate intricate designs and craftsmanship. Travelers will experience the lively market energy, absorbing the scents, sounds, and sights of one of Dubai’s most iconic traditional attractions. It’s an ideal place to purchase souvenirs and gain insight into the city’s history as a trading hub.
- Dubai Frame - The Dubai Frame is an architectural wonder and a must-see landmark on this tour. Standing 150 meters tall, it beautifully frames panoramic views of Old Dubai on one side and New Dubai on the other, providing a visual narrative of the city’s evolution over the years. Visitors can ascend to the sky deck via an elevator, walk along the glass-floored corridor, and capture breathtaking photos. The Dubai Frame also includes interactive exhibits that detail the city’s past and future, offering both education and entertainment. It is a place where history meets innovation, allowing visitors to witness Dubai’s transformation from a small trading town to a global metropolis. - Burj Al Arab - Next, the tour takes you past the iconic Burj Al Arab, the world-renowned luxury hotel shaped like a sail, situated on its own artificial island. This architectural masterpiece symbolizes Dubai’s wealth, innovation, and reputation for luxury. Travelers can stop nearby to photograph its stunning exterior, capturing the contrast between the sparkling blue waters of the Arabian Gulf and the gleaming white structure. Although entry inside is limited to hotel guests or dining reservations, viewing it from outside is equally impressive. This stop allows visitors to experience Dubai’s modern luxury culture, admire its cutting-edge design, and learn about its status as one of the most photographed and recognized landmarks in the world.

- Jumeirah Mosque - Visit the beautiful Jumeirah Mosque, one of Dubai’s most iconic religious landmarks and a fine example of traditional Islamic architecture. Constructed entirely from white stone, the mosque features elegant minarets, detailed carvings, and a serene atmosphere that reflects the spiritual side of the city. As one of the few mosques in Dubai open to non-Muslim visitors, it offers a unique opportunity to learn about Emirati culture, Islamic traditions, and local customs. Travelers can admire the mosque from the outside, take stunning photos during daylight, and gain insight into Dubai’s religious heritage. This stop provides a meaningful cultural experience and a deeper understanding of the traditions that shape daily life in the UAE, making it a valuable and enriching part of the Old to New Dubai sightseeing journey.
